Manufacturer Suggested Retail Price definition

Manufacturer Suggested Retail Price or "MSRP" means the manufacturer's list price or last reported list price of the Covered Device at the Effective Date of this Plan.
Manufacturer Suggested Retail Price or “MSRP” shall mean Enterprise’s stated standard retail price for the Enterprise Products and Hosting Services, as revised from time to time by Enterprise pursuant to Section 5.7.
